342 King's Rd, London SW3 5UR, United Kingdom
Mon - Sun 12:00pm–11:00pm
- 1.0 km from South Kensington Piccadilly LineDistrict LineCircle Line
- 1.2 km from Gloucester Road Piccadilly LineDistrict LineCircle Line
- 1.3 km from Imperial Wharf London Overground